Defense Ministry: Russian Armed Forces hit the infrastructure of AFU airfields

The Russian army has hit the infrastructure of airfields of the Armed Forces of Ukraine (AFU). This was reported by the Russian Defense Ministry on 25 January.
In addition, Russian troops with the help of tactical aviation, attack drones, missile troops and artillery hit the enemy's drone storage depots and places where they were being prepared for combat use in 132 areas.
In addition, according to the defense ministry, the Russian Armed Forces (RFAF) shot down three HIMARS multiple rocket launchers and 44 aircraft-type drones during the day.
The Russian Defense Ministry noted that the Russian army has destroyed a total of 41,439 Ukrainian drones and other military equipment since the beginning of the special military operation (SMO).
On the same day, fighters of the Center group of forces took better positions in the Donetsk People's Republic (DNR), hitting personnel and equipment of several AFU brigades, including the Lyut assault unit. The AFU lost up to 550 fighters, five armored combat vehicles (ACVs), a tank, four field artillery guns and three vehicles there.
The special operation to protect Donbass, which Russian President Vladimir Putin announced on February 24, 2022, continues. The decision was made against the backdrop of the worsening situation in the region.
